Me on my big heavy Schwinn: 8 - 12 mph Me on my touring bike: 10 - 15 mph Riders on an ordinary club road ride: 15 - 20 mph Riders race-training in a paceline: up to 45 mph I suppose a tough little kid on a super-cheap Walmart or Kmart POS could do about 7 - 10 mph.
